Starting a social media marketing agency (SMMA) can be a lucrative business opportunity in today’s digital age. Businesses across industries are looking for experts to manage their online presence, and with the right strategy, you can position yourself as a go-to agency. Here’s how to build a social media marketing agency step-by-step.


1. Learn the Basics of Social Media Marketing

Before starting an agency, you need a solid understanding of how social media platforms work and how to run effective campaigns. Focus on:

  • Platform-specific skills (e.g., Facebook Ads, Instagram Reels, LinkedIn outreach).
  • Content creation (writing, graphic design, video editing).
  • Analytics and reporting (understanding metrics like engagement rates and ROI).
    Take online courses, attend workshops, and practice by managing social accounts for yourself or friends.

Monthly Social Media Management Services


2. Define Your Niche

Specializing in a niche can help you stand out in a crowded market. Decide which type of businesses or industries you want to serve. For example:

  • Restaurants
  • E-commerce stores
  • Real estate professionals
  • Beauty and wellness brands
    By focusing on a niche, you can tailor your services to meet specific needs, making your agency more attractive to potential clients.

3. Develop Your Service Offerings

Social media marketing involves many activities, and you don’t have to offer them all. Decide what services your agency will provide, such as:

  • Social media account management
  • Content creation (posts, videos, ads)
  • Paid advertising campaigns
  • Influencer marketing
  • Social media strategy development
    Start with a few services that align with your skills and expand as your agency grows.

4. Build a Portfolio

Clients will want to see evidence of your skills before hiring you. If you’re just starting out, build a portfolio by:

  • Offering free or discounted services to small businesses.
  • Managing social media accounts for friends or family.
  • Creating mock campaigns to showcase your abilities.
    Your portfolio should include real-life examples of posts, campaigns, and analytics reports to demonstrate your expertise.

Monthly Social Media Management Services


5. Create a Professional Brand

A strong brand makes your agency look credible and trustworthy. Key steps include:

  • Choose a name that reflects your services and is easy to remember.
  • Design a logo and create a consistent color scheme.
  • Set up a website to showcase your portfolio, services, and contact details.
  • Optimize your social media profiles to reflect your expertise in social media marketing.

6. Set Up the Business Structure

Decide how you want to structure your agency. You can register as a sole proprietor, an LLC, or a corporation, depending on your goals and local regulations.

  • Get any necessary business licenses.
  • Open a business bank account to separate your finances.
  • Purchase tools like scheduling software, graphic design platforms, and analytics tools to streamline operations.

7. Find Clients

To start generating income, you need to attract clients. Effective ways to find clients include:

  • Networking: Attend industry events or join online groups where potential clients hang out.
  • Cold outreach: Send personalized emails or messages to businesses that could benefit from your services.
  • Social proof: Share testimonials, case studies, or success stories on your social media and website.
  • Referrals: Encourage satisfied clients to recommend your agency to others.

8. Price Your Services

Pricing is a critical part of running an agency. Decide whether you’ll charge:

  • Hourly rates (e.g., $50–$150/hour).
  • Monthly retainers (e.g., $1,000–$10,000/month).
  • Project-based fees (e.g., $500 for a one-time ad campaign).
    Consider your target audience’s budget and the value you’re providing when setting your rates.

How to Run Facebook And Instagram Ads (Ebook Online Read Guide)

Monthly Social Media Management Services


9. Deliver Exceptional Results

Clients will stay with you—and recommend you to others—if you consistently deliver results. Focus on:

  • Meeting deadlines for content and campaigns.
  • Providing regular updates through reports and communication.
  • Exceeding expectations by going the extra mile, such as sharing extra tips or insights.

10. Scale Your Agency

Once you’ve established a steady client base, you can focus on growing your agency. Ways to scale include:

  • Hiring employees or freelancers to manage content creation and campaigns.
  • Offering additional services like email marketing or SEO.
  • Investing in advertising to attract larger clients.
  • Creating systems and processes to streamline your operations.

Building a social media marketing agency takes time and effort, but with the right strategy and persistence, you can create a thriving business that helps clients succeed while generating steady income for yourself.